San Francisco Auto Repair and Auto Body Shop
5-star review 535 reviews
Call or Text: 415-551-9930
Ext 102 (Body Shop) | Ext 101 (Service Shop)
440 9th St, San Francisco, CA 94103

The most important thing is the quality of their work. Absolutely flawless.

Review Site Logos
Reviews compiled from around the web: Yelp | Google | DemandForce | RepairPal | SureCritic